Ghana - Indigenous Meat Gross Production

Since 2014, Ghana Indigenous Meat Gross Production rose 3.5%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 92 among other countries in Indigenous Meat Gross Production with $835,298 Thousand PPP = 2004–2006. Ghana is overtaken by North Korea, which was ranked number 91 at $874,875 Thousand PPP = 2004–2006 and is followed by Nicaragua at $834,275 Thousand PPP = 2004–2006. China topped the ranking with $185,501,226 Thousand PPP = 2004–2006 in 2019, a decrease of 10.1% compared to 2018. United States, Brazil and Russia resp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Singapore recorded the best 5 years average growth at +42.2% per year, while Antigua and Barbuda witnessed the worst performance at -13.3% per year.
